标题: 单片机毕业设计资料分享,数字温湿度计 [打印本页]

作者: 零妖    时间: 2017-12-16 13:29
标题: 单片机毕业设计资料分享,数字温湿度计
基于单片机的数字温湿度计设计,本人上学那会做的毕业设计资料,现在分享给大家一起学习。

全部资料51hei下载地址:
环境检测毕设(含51源代码).zip (766.79 KB, 下载次数: 75)


工程硬件平台:51Core-V1.0(51单片机最小系统板)

工程程序版本: 温湿度计 V1.0.0.0
(使用脉冲捕获功能,接收DHT11发送的数据,然后单片机再解码)

硬件:
1,单片机内部时钟设置为30MHZ
2,上位机需要打开串口。波特率9600 无校验位 1停止位
3,传感器的DAT引脚,连接板子的 A4 排母,也是IO口 P1.1

程序功能:
1,按下KEY1按键,程序读取DHT11的数据,并发送到串口上,格式是ASCII,便于阅读。(仅仅用于测试程序硬件各方面是否正常运行)
2,正常开机状态下,每2S刷新一次OLED的显示。(这个历程里面的OLED字库和显示函数都做了改变,以节约单片机的Flash。
    若OLED显示都是 0 ,表示数据读取失败。
3,按下 KEY3 按键 ,OLED显示器关闭
4,按下 KEY2 按键,  OLED显示器重新打开




还有更多毕设资料,免费分享给大家,和我联系吧。QQ:1827702167

作者: a739140487    时间: 2017-12-17 13:29
顶,非常感谢楼主,这个资料太有用了,能否联系一下楼主,有些问题想问问?
作者: a739140487    时间: 2017-12-17 21:31
大神在线吗?帮帮忙呗。
作者: 零妖    时间: 2017-12-18 09:54
这个是DHT11的设计,非常给力。而且使用的是单片机的脉冲捕获功能做的,非常准确,而且节约CPU资源,可以让你留出更多的时间处理其他任务。这个初学者确实有点难懂,有什么具体问题吗?
作者: a739140487    时间: 2017-12-18 19:00
DGT11是单线通信,对吧大神?那么单片机怎么同时发送和读取啊?谢谢大神解答!
作者: a739140487    时间: 2017-12-19 09:46
零妖大哥,DHT11在仿真里面怎么用啊?
作者: lemon0210    时间: 2017-12-20 15:40
多谢分享
作者: 科技小生    时间: 2017-12-22 09:40
这里面是DHT11的读取代码!多谢楼主!
作者: 零妖    时间: 2017-12-22 19:23
科技小生 发表于 2017-12-22 09:40
这里面是DHT11的读取代码!多谢楼主!

哈哈,不客气哦。。。。
作者: 科技小生    时间: 2017-12-25 09:24
赞,这个读取时序的想法,太厉害了!
作者: 1667971125    时间: 2018-1-7 10:03
有语音播报功能吗
作者: familiar    时间: 2018-1-7 14:40
楼主好人,能否分享一下有关毕业设计的材料
作者: baibat    时间: 2018-11-18 14:17
原理图,PCB 都没有




欢迎光临 (http://www.51hei.com/bbs/) Powered by Discuz! X3.1